English desk bookcase in mahogany veneer from the 19th century.
this pretty piece of furniture dates from the 1850s, in the same period as the louis philippe in
france.
the interior of the desk is made of bird's-eye maple, with drawers and storage niches.
the work top is lined with leaf-decorated leather.
the patina of the mahogany is warm and deep, the windows are original.
the upper part is equipped with shelves, they are adjustable using racks.
the keyholes are very discreet, typical of english furniture.
h 219 cm l 135 (cornice level) d 51 cm, top d 29 cm
